Key Specifications to Confirm with a Factory
Before ordering from a solid hot plate factory, buyers should confirm technical details carefully. Product photos alone are not enough for B2B sourcing.
| Specification | Why It Matters |
| Diameter | Must match the appliance or cooktop structure |
| Voltage | Needs to suit the destination market |
| Power | Affects heating speed and performance |
| Surface finish | Influences durability and appearance |
| Terminal type | Must match internal wiring |
| Mounting structure | Affects installation stability |
| Packaging method | Protects products during export shipping |
| Certification needs | Supports market compliance and buyer confidence |
Common solid hot plate sizes may include 90mm, 110mm, and 145mm. For OEM projects, buyers may also require custom diameter, voltage, power, terminal position, or packaging design.
Why Factory Quality Control Matters
Solid hot plates work through repeated heating and cooling cycles. If materials, terminals, insulation, or surface treatment are not controlled well, quality problems may appear after the product enters the market.
Common risks from weak factory control include:
- Slow heating
- Uneven heat transfer
- Surface discoloration
- Loose terminals
- Short service life
- Poor installation fit
- Higher return rates
- Shipping damage
- Customer complaints
A professional solid hot plate factory should control product quality from raw materials to final packaging.
Important QC steps may include:
- Material inspection
- Dimension checking
- Surface appearance inspection
- Power testing
- Terminal connection inspection
- Insulation resistance testing
- Temperature performance testing
- Final packaging inspection
For bulk buyers, the most important point is not one good sample. It is stable quality across repeated production batches.

Common Mistakes When Choosing a Solid Hot Plate Factory
Choosing Only by Low Price
Low price may reduce initial cost, but poor product quality can increase long-term costs through returns, complaints, and replacement claims.
Not Confirming Technical Details
Diameter, voltage, power, terminal layout, and mounting structure must be confirmed before order approval.
Skipping Sample Testing
Sample testing helps confirm whether the hot plate fits the appliance and meets performance expectations.
Ignoring Packaging
Solid hot plates are metal components. Poor packaging can cause scratches, deformation, terminal damage, or carton breakage during shipping.
Not Planning Long-Term Supply
Bulk buyers and distributors need stable repeat production, not only a one-time purchase.
